Summary
A collection of reader letters to the Los Angeles Times Sports section covering multiple topics: reactions to sports columnist Bill Plaschke's complaints about Caitlin Clark, the Dodgers' gay pride night efforts, gambling in sports, and observations about the NBA Finals. The letters offer diverse reader perspectives on these current sports topics.
